怎么建html5网站

创建HTML5网站首先需要掌握基本的HTML5、CSS3和JavaScript知识。使用文本编辑器如Visual Studio Code编写代码,从``开始,定义网页结构。利用CSS进行样式设计,JavaScript实现交互功能。推荐使用Bootstrap等框架简化开发。最后,通过FTP工具上传至服务器,确保网站可访问。

imagesource from: pexels

HTML5网站构建概述

在互联网时代,网站成为展示信息、互动交流的重要平台。随着技术的不断进步,HTML5凭借其强大的功能和广泛的应用场景,已经成为现代网站建设的重要基础。本文将为您简要介绍HTML5网站的重要性和应用场景,并概述创建HTML5网站的基本步骤,激发您对学习建站的兴趣。

HTML5,作为最新的网页标准,不仅支持丰富的多媒体内容,还提供了更好的用户体验和更强的功能。无论是响应式设计、动画效果还是游戏开发,HTML5都能轻松应对。在移动设备盛行的今天,构建一个适用于多平台的HTML5网站,无疑是企业、个人展示形象和实现价值的重要途径。

创建HTML5网站,您需要掌握基本的HTML5、CSS3和JavaScript知识。使用文本编辑器如Visual Studio Code编写代码,从开始,定义网页结构。接着,利用CSS进行样式设计,JavaScript实现交互功能。此外,Bootstrap等框架可以帮助您简化开发过程。最后,通过FTP工具将网站上传至服务器,确保网站可访问。本文将深入探讨这些关键步骤,帮助您顺利搭建属于自己的HTML5网站。

一、基础知识准备

1、HTML5基本语法

创建HTML5网站的第一步是熟悉HTML5的基本语法。HTML5作为最新的HTML标准,引入了许多新的元素和属性,旨在提供更好的语义化和性能。以下是一些HTML5基础语法的关键点:

  • 文档类型声明:在HTML文档的最开始,需要声明文档类型为HTML5,使用
  • 元素结构:HTML5文档结构包括三个主要部分。部分包含元数据,如标题、字符编码等;部分包含页面内容。
  • 语义化标签:HTML5引入了许多语义化标签,如

    等,这些标签有助于提高页面的可读性和SEO优化。

2、CSS3样式设计

CSS3是用于控制网页样式的语言,HTML5网站的外观设计主要依赖于CSS3。以下是一些CSS3样式设计的关键点:

  • 选择器:CSS3使用选择器来指定样式,包括元素选择器、类选择器、ID选择器等。
  • 属性:CSS3提供了丰富的属性,如背景、字体、颜色、边框等,可以用来美化页面。
  • 响应式设计:CSS3支持媒体查询,可以创建响应式网站,使网站在不同设备上显示效果良好。

3、JavaScript交互功能

JavaScript是用于实现网页交互的脚本语言,HTML5网站的功能性主要通过JavaScript实现。以下是一些JavaScript交互功能的关键点:

  • 事件处理:JavaScript可以处理各种事件,如鼠标点击、键盘输入等,从而实现动态效果。
  • DOM操作:JavaScript可以操作DOM(文档对象模型),实现页面元素的添加、删除、修改等操作。
  • AJAX:使用AJAX技术可以实现无刷新更新页面内容,提高用户体验。

二、开发工具选择

  1. 文本编辑器推荐:Visual Studio Code

在选择开发工具时,Visual Studio Code (VS Code) 是一个极佳的选择。它是一款免费、开源且功能强大的代码编辑器,特别适用于前端开发。以下是使用 VS Code 的几个关键理由:

  • 语法高亮和代码智能提示:VS Code 自动识别并高亮显示 HTML5、CSS3 和 JavaScript 语法,方便开发者快速理解和修改代码。
  • 扩展库丰富:VS Code 提供了大量扩展库,例如 Code Runner、ESLint 等,可以极大地提升开发效率。
  • 跨平台:VS Code 支持 Windows、macOS 和 Linux,便于多平台协同开发。
特性 说明
语法高亮 自动识别 HTML5、CSS3 和 JavaScript 语法,高亮显示关键词。
代码智能提示 智能提示变量名、函数名和语法结构,方便编写代码。
扩展库 提供各种扩展库,如代码运行、格式化、调试等,丰富开发功能。
跨平台 支持 Windows、macOS 和 Linux,便于多平台协同开发。
免费开源 VS Code 是免费且开源的,无需额外付费。
  1. 其他常用编辑器简介

除了 VS Code,以下是一些其他常用的文本编辑器:

  • Sublime Text:一款简洁易用的文本编辑器,提供多种插件扩展其功能。
  • Atom:由 GitHub 开发的开源编辑器,具有强大的社区支持和丰富的插件库。
  • Brackets:由 Adobe 开发的一款开源 HTML/CSS/JavaScript 编辑器,集成了实时预览等功能。

选择适合自己习惯和需求的编辑器,可以提高开发效率。在实际开发过程中,可以尝试使用不同的编辑器,找到最适合自己的工具。

三、网站结构搭建

构建一个高效、美观的HTML5网站,合理的网站结构是关键。从HTML5的基本结构入手,以下将详细阐述网站结构搭建的要点。

1. 从开始

一个HTML5文档的开始,总是从声明开始。这是HTML5文档类型声明,它告诉浏览器该页面使用的是HTML5标准。这个声明位于整个HTML文档的最前面,紧跟着HTML标签。正确的DOCTYPE声明对于网站的正确渲染和兼容性至关重要。

2. 定义网页头部、主体和尾部

在HTML5中,一个基本的网页结构通常包含头部(Head)、主体(Body)和尾部(Footer)三个部分。头部部分主要包含网站的标题、关键字、描述等信息,这些信息对于SEO优化非常关键。主体部分是网站的主要内容,而尾部部分则包含联系信息、版权声明等。

            HTML5网站示例        

3. 常用HTML5标签介绍

HTML5引入了许多新的标签,这些标签使得网页的结构更加清晰、语义更加明确。以下是一些常用的HTML5标签:

标签 用途

表示页面或区块的页眉

表示导航链接的容器

表示页面中的一个内容区域

表示页面中的一块与上下文独立的的内容

表示与页面内容相关的侧边栏内容

表示页面或区块的页脚

通过以上标签的合理使用,我们可以构建出一个结构清晰、易于维护的HTML5网站。

总结,网站结构搭建是创建HTML5网站的重要一步。合理的结构不仅可以提升网站的可读性和易用性,还能为SEO优化打下良好的基础。在后续的内容中,我们将详细介绍如何利用CSS进行样式设计,以及如何使用JavaScript实现网页的交互功能。

四、样式设计与交互实现

1. CSS3样式设计技巧

在HTML5网站开发中,CSS3样式设计是提升网站视觉效果的关键。以下是一些CSS3样式设计技巧:

  • 响应式设计:利用媒体查询(Media Queries)实现不同设备上的自适应布局,确保网站在不同屏幕尺寸下都能良好显示。
  • 过渡效果:使用CSS3的transition属性实现平滑的过渡效果,如按钮的点击效果、页面元素的淡入淡出等。
  • 动画效果:利用@keyframesanimation属性实现复杂的动画效果,如轮播图、下拉菜单等。

2. JavaScript实现基本交互

JavaScript是实现网页交互功能的重要工具。以下是一些JavaScript实现基本交互的技巧:

  • 事件监听:使用addEventListener方法为元素添加事件监听器,如点击、鼠标移入等。
  • DOM操作:通过DOM(文档对象模型)操作实现动态更新网页内容,如显示隐藏元素、修改文本等。
  • AJAX技术:使用AJAX技术实现无刷新加载页面内容,提高用户体验。

3. 使用Bootstrap框架简化开发

Bootstrap是一个流行的前端框架,可以帮助开发者快速搭建响应式、美观的HTML5网站。以下是一些使用Bootstrap框架的技巧:

  • 响应式布局:Bootstrap提供了丰富的响应式布局组件,如栅格系统、响应式表格等。
  • 组件库:Bootstrap提供了丰富的UI组件,如按钮、表单、导航栏等,方便开发者快速搭建页面。
  • 插件库:Bootstrap还提供了丰富的插件,如模态框、轮播图、下拉菜单等,满足不同场景下的需求。

通过以上技巧,开发者可以轻松实现HTML5网站的样式设计和交互功能,提升网站的用户体验。

五、网站部署与上线

1. FTP工具上传网站文件

在完成HTML5网站的本地开发后,需要将网站文件上传至服务器以供用户访问。FTP(File Transfer Protocol)工具是常用的文件传输方式。以下是一般步骤:

  • 选择合适的FTP客户端,如FileZilla。
  • 输入服务器地址、端口号、用户名和密码。
  • 选择本地网站文件夹,点击“上传”按钮,等待文件传输完成。

2. 服务器配置与域名绑定

上传网站文件后,需要进行以下操作:

  • 登录服务器管理面板,配置服务器参数,如PHP版本、数据库等。
  • 在域名注册商处解析域名,将域名指向服务器的IP地址。
  • 等待DNS解析生效,通常需要24小时左右。

完成以上步骤后,您的HTML5网站即可正式上线,供用户访问。

结语

创建HTML5网站并非遥不可及,只需掌握HTML5、CSS3和JavaScript基础知识,选择合适的开发工具,遵循合理的开发流程,便可以轻松搭建出属于自己的网站。从定义网页结构、设计样式到实现交互功能,每一步都需要细心和耐心。希望本文能为你提供一定的指导,让你在HTML5网站开发的道路上更加自信和从容。此外,不断学习新技术和框架,将有助于你更好地提升网站质量和用户体验。祝你创作成功!

常见问题

1、HTML5与HTML4的区别是什么?

HTML5与HTML4在语法、标签、功能以及兼容性等方面存在显著差异。HTML5新增了诸如等标签,支持多媒体内容嵌入,同时也引入了更丰富的语义化标签,如

等,使网页结构更加清晰。此外,HTML5还支持离线存储、地理位置信息等新特性,提升了用户体验。

2、如何解决浏览器兼容性问题?

解决浏览器兼容性问题主要从以下几个方面入手:

  • 使用HTML5兼容性标签,如

    等。
  • 使用CSS3前缀,如-webkit--moz-等,确保样式在不同浏览器中正常显示。
  • 使用JavaScript库,如jQuery,简化跨浏览器开发。
  • 使用在线兼容性测试工具,如Can I Use,检查代码在不同浏览器中的兼容性。

3、使用框架的优势和劣势有哪些?

使用框架的优势:

  • 提高开发效率,缩短项目周期。
  • 统一代码风格,提升团队协作效率。
  • 集成常用功能模块,简化开发过程。

使用框架的劣势:

  • 代码依赖性强,可能增加维护难度。
  • 部分框架功能过于冗余,影响网站性能。
  • 学习成本较高,需要掌握框架使用技巧。

4、网站上线后如何进行维护?

网站上线后,应定期进行以下维护工作:

  • 检查网站运行状态,确保页面正常显示。
  • 修复发现的问题,如页面布局错位、功能异常等。
  • 更新网站内容,保持信息新鲜度。
  • 定期备份网站数据,防止数据丢失。
  • 进行安全检测,防范黑客攻击。

原创文章,作者:路飞SEO,如若转载,请注明出处:https://www.shuziqianzhan.com/article/101480.html

Like (0)
路飞SEO的头像路飞SEO编辑
Previous 2025-06-16 21:20
Next 2025-06-16 21:21

相关推荐

  • 网站关注如何设置

    要设置网站关注功能,首先确定目标用户群体及其需求。使用邮件订阅、社交媒体按钮或推送通知插件,确保关注选项明显且易操作。利用SEO优化关注页面,提高曝光率。定期发布高质量内容,吸引用户持续关注。

  • 做网站如何与腾讯合作

    想要与腾讯合作建站,首先需了解腾讯云服务。注册腾讯云账号,选择适合的云服务器和域名。利用腾讯云提供的网站建设工具,如云开发、CMS等,快速搭建网站。提交网站审核,符合标准后可接入腾讯广告、微信支付等功能,提升网站影响力。

    2025-06-14
    0314
  • 如何建立官方网站

    建立官方网站需先选好域名,注册并购买合适的托管服务。使用WordPress等建站工具,选择专业模板,自定义设计以满足品牌需求。确保网站内容高质量、结构清晰,优化SEO以提高搜索排名。最后,进行测试并上线,定期更新维护。

  • 锚文字是什么

    锚文字是链接文本,用于描述链接指向的内容。它对SEO至关重要,因为搜索引擎通过锚文字理解链接页面的主题。优化锚文字可以提高页面相关性,增加排名机会。选择精准、相关的锚文字,避免过度优化,是提升SEO效果的关键。

    2025-06-20
    087
  • 宜宾工电段待遇如何

    宜宾工电段作为铁路系统的重要组成部分,待遇相对优厚。员工享有五险一金、带薪年假等福利,薪资水平根据岗位和经验有所不同,一般处于行业中上水平。此外,公司还提供完善的培训体系和晋升机会,有助于职业发展。

    2025-06-14
    0429
  • 如何定制手机软件

    定制手机软件需明确需求,选择专业开发团队,确保功能与界面设计符合用户习惯。开发过程中要注重用户体验和安全性,定期进行测试与优化。合理控制成本与时间,确保项目按时交付。

    2025-06-13
    0433
  • 网页设计题目有哪些

    网页设计题目涵盖广泛,包括但不限于:响应式布局、用户体验优化、色彩搭配、导航设计、内容排版等。这些题目旨在提升网站的美观性和功能性,吸引更多访问者。

    2025-06-15
    0200
  • 湖北阿里云备案要多久

    湖北地区的阿里云备案通常需要3-20个工作日。具体时间取决于备案资料的完整性和审核流程的效率。建议提前准备好所有必要文件,并密切关注备案进度,以便及时响应审核人员的反馈。

    2025-06-11
    00
  • 如何把网站扒下来

    要扒取网站内容,首先使用爬虫工具如BeautifulSoup或Scrapy,通过Python编程实现。设置合适的User-Agent,避免被封IP。抓取HTML结构后,解析所需数据并存储。注意遵守robots.txt规则,避免法律风险。

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注